The Favourite, released on DVD and Blu-ray 13th May 2019 from Twentieth Century Fox Home Entertainment, is a bawdy, acerbic tale of royal intrigue, passion, envy and betrayal in the court of Queen Anne in early 18th century England.
Early 18th century. England is at war with the French. Nevertheless, duck racing and pineapple eating are thriving. A frail Queen Anne (Golden Globe® and Oscar® Winner Oliva Colman) occupies the throne and her close friend Lady Sarah (Academy Award® Winner Rachel Weisz) governs the country in her stead while tending to Anne's ill health and mercurial temper. When a new servant Abigail (Academy Award® Winner Emma Stone) arrives, her charm endears her to Sarah. Sarah takes Abigail under her wing and Abigail sees a chance at a return to her aristocratic roots.
As the politics of war become quite time consuming for Sarah, Abigail steps into the breach to fill in as the Queen's companion. Their burgeoning friendship gives her a chance to fulfil her ambitions and she will not let woman, man, politics or rabbit stand in her way.
The Favourite has been one of the most critically-acclaimed films of the year. It has received numerous awards including The Venice Film Festivals' Grand Special Jury Prize for Director Yorgos Lanthimos, 10 wins at the British Independent Film Awards, selected as AFI's 2018 Movie of the Year and a Golden Globe® for Olivia Colman's performance as Queen Anne. The film won the Academy Award® Best Performance by an Actress in a Leading Role (Olivia Colman) and nabbed 9 other Academy Award® nominations including Best Picture, Best Director, Best Supporting Actress and Best Original Screenplay.
